excel怎么把同一文本换成同一颜色

excel怎么把同一文本换成同一颜色

在Excel中,将同一文本换成同一颜色,可以通过条件格式、查找和替换、VBA脚本实现。 本文将详细介绍这三种方法,并提供具体步骤和注意事项。

一、条件格式

条件格式是Excel中一种非常强大的功能,可以根据单元格中的内容自动应用格式。这是实现同一文本换成同一颜色的最直接方法之一。

1.1 步骤一:选择数据区域

首先,打开Excel工作表并选择你需要应用颜色格式的数据区域。你可以使用鼠标拖动选择,也可以使用键盘快捷键(如Ctrl+A)来选择整个工作表。

1.2 步骤二:应用条件格式

在Excel菜单栏中,点击“开始”选项卡,然后找到“条件格式”按钮。点击它,并选择“新建规则”。在弹出的对话框中,选择“使用公式确定要设置格式的单元格”。

1.3 步骤三:输入公式

在公式框中,输入类似以下的公式:

=EXACT(A1,"你的文本内容")

这里的“你的文本内容”是你希望着色的文本。点击“格式”按钮,选择你想要应用的颜色,然后点击“确定”。

1.4 步骤四:应用格式

点击“确定”后,所有包含你指定文本的单元格都会自动变成你选择的颜色。

二、查找和替换

如果你不想使用条件格式,可以使用Excel的查找和替换功能来手动更改文本颜色。

2.1 步骤一:打开查找和替换对话框

按Ctrl+H打开查找和替换对话框。在“查找内容”框中,输入你想要更改颜色的文本。

2.2 步骤二:选择格式

点击“选项”按钮,然后点击“格式”。在弹出的对话框中,选择“字体”选项卡,选择你想要应用的颜色,然后点击“确定”。

2.3 步骤三:应用替换

点击“替换全部”按钮,这样所有包含你指定文本的单元格都会变成你选择的颜色。

三、VBA脚本

对于更复杂的需求,VBA脚本是一个非常强大的工具。你可以编写一个VBA脚本来自动更改特定文本的颜色。

3.1 步骤一:打开VBA编辑器

按Alt+F11打开VBA编辑器。在VBA编辑器中,点击“插入”菜单,然后选择“模块”来插入一个新的模块。

3.2 步骤二:编写脚本

在新模块中,输入以下代码:

Sub ChangeTextColor()

Dim ws As Worksheet

Dim cell As Range

Set ws = ThisWorkbook.Sheets("Sheet1") ' 替换为你的工作表名称

For Each cell In ws.UsedRange

If cell.Value = "你的文本内容" Then

cell.Font.Color = RGB(255, 0, 0) ' 替换为你想要的颜色

End If

Next cell

End Sub

3.3 步骤三:运行脚本

按F5运行脚本,这样所有包含你指定文本的单元格都会变成你选择的颜色。

四、注意事项

4.1 兼容性

在使用这些方法时,务必确认你的Excel版本是否支持相关功能。大多数现代版本的Excel都支持条件格式和查找替换功能,但VBA脚本可能在某些版本中受到限制。

4.2 性能

对于大数据量的工作表,使用VBA脚本可能会更高效。条件格式和查找替换在处理大数据集时可能会较慢。

4.3 备份

在进行批量操作之前,务必备份你的工作表。批量操作可能会导致数据意外更改或丢失。

五、总结

通过条件格式、查找和替换、VBA脚本,你可以轻松地在Excel中将同一文本换成同一颜色。条件格式是最简单和最常见的方法,适合大多数用户;查找和替换适用于简单的手动操作;VBA脚本则提供了更多的灵活性和功能,适用于更复杂的需求。无论你选择哪种方法,都可以根据你的具体需求进行调整和优化。

相关问答FAQs:

1. 如何在Excel中将同一文本替换为相同颜色?
在Excel中,可以使用条件格式功能来实现将同一文本换成同一颜色的效果。具体操作步骤如下:

  • 选中需要进行替换的文本范围。
  • 点击Excel菜单栏中的“开始”选项卡。
  • 在“样式”组中,点击“条件格式”按钮下的“新规则”选项。
  • 在弹出的“新建格式规则”对话框中,选择“使用一个公式来确定要设置的格式”。
  • 在“格式值”文本框中输入公式,如:=A1=A2,其中A1为第一个单元格,A2为参照的单元格。
  • 点击“格式”按钮,选择想要的颜色。
  • 点击“确定”按钮,完成设置。

2. 如何在Excel中将同一文本统一设置为同一颜色?
如果想要在Excel中将同一文本统一设置为同一颜色,可以按照以下步骤进行操作:

  • 选中需要进行设置的文本范围。
  • 点击Excel菜单栏中的“开始”选项卡。
  • 在“字体”组中,点击“字体颜色”按钮。
  • 在弹出的颜色选择对话框中,选择想要的颜色。
  • 单击“确定”按钮,完成设置。

3. 如何使用条件格式将Excel中相同文本设置为相同颜色的效果?
要在Excel中使用条件格式将相同文本设置为相同颜色,可以按照以下步骤进行操作:

  • 选中需要进行设置的文本范围。
  • 点击Excel菜单栏中的“开始”选项卡。
  • 在“样式”组中,点击“条件格式”按钮下的“新规则”选项。
  • 在弹出的“新建格式规则”对话框中,选择“使用一个公式来确定要设置的格式”。
  • 在“格式值”文本框中输入公式,如:=A1=A2,其中A1为第一个单元格,A2为参照的单元格。
  • 点击“格式”按钮,选择想要的颜色。
  • 点击“确定”按钮,完成设置。

文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4330631

(0)
Edit2Edit2
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部